ABSTRACT
Space travel, once considered esoteric and part of science fiction, is becoming a reality in our lifetime. Closely monitoring health parameters in real-time and providing health care to Vyomanauts 200 km above the Earth's surface will be a reality in India, in just another 40 months. This will be the ultimate feat in Telemedicine! This review article gives an overview of what a "Space Doctor" needs to know with specific reference to the nervous system.
